Your insomnia may be due several reasons like mental exertion, worry, depression, overwork, continuous exposure to computer/ mobile screen and other health problems. Avoid sleep during daytime. Have early and light dinner so that the food is digested before you go to bed. Don’t do any concentrated mental work thereafter so that your mind is calm and quiet when you go to bed and lingering thoughts in mind don’t disturb your sleep. Keep your bed room comfortably cooler. Hi - while medicines help, please request your psychiatrist to put you into counseling sessions so you can get more help in terms of managing the triggers (situations or people that create anxiety) etc. Remember medicines are just chemicals and have waning effect but once you make up your psyche to face the situations or people - you can with the help of meds gain strength and reduce/stop meds too.
